Internal Memo – Board Only

Re: Q2 Cash-Flow Forecast

Net inflow projected at 4.1m, down 6% on plan. Drivers: delayed Corvane receivables, early settlement of the Ashpool facility. Mitigation: tightened payment terms, deferred fleet spend. Full model available from the finance office. The confidential plan note follows below.

board note of kadug-tawig: Only 5 of the 100 pilot accounts renewed Oliath, so a churn review is set for April 15.

Welcome to the Longdiff team. Longdiff is our internal diff viewer for large files — it streams chunks rather than loading whole files, so local setup matters. Clone the repo, install dependencies, and copy `sample.env` to `.env`. Set `LD_CHUNK_SIZE=4096` and `LD_MAX_FILE=2G`; these defaults work for most machines. The viewer talks to the Harrowgate blob service for remote diffs, and that connection is authenticated. The blob service credential must appear in your `.env` immediately after this point, on its own line.

vault entry, fadup-tagag: RELAY_SECRET8=2fd92179

Handover: Quillbus log compaction

Compaction on the Quillbus broker runs nightly and merges segment files per partition once they exceed the retention watermark. Last month we hit a bug where tombstones were dropped before downstream consumers on the Ferndale cluster caught up; the fix adds a min-lag guard, so don't remove it. If compaction stalls, check the janitor thread metrics first — it's almost always disk pressure on the coldest brokers. Tuning values, failure modes, and the recovery runbook are documented on the internal page here.

dashboard of fajef-tagag = https://gitlab.ordingrid.local/projects/deploy/secrets/settings/86c7687d0c1ab34e